Foundation problems can arise from a number of factors, and many of them include the water conditions on your property. When there’s poor drainage, the soil can swell up with water. When the soil is too dry, it can shrink. Both of these situations—particularly if they’re concentrated near one area of the foundation—can cause issues.

Our Free Foundation Inspections in Wylie, Texas
Once you contact Granite Foundation Repair, we’ll be able to get a full overview of the concerns you have about your foundation. Our Wylie, TX, foundation repair team has experience dealing with a wide range of foundation and home types, and we’ll be able to get a clear sense of whether the issues you’re facing with your home are related to the state of your foundation, or if they’re related to some other concern.
Our free foundation inspection service in Wylie, TX, includes an extensive evaluation of the state of both the interior and exterior of your property. We’ll be on the lookout for classic contributing factors to foundation problems, including poor soil conditions on the land.
Inside your home, we’ll closely examine the floors for sloping, the walls and windows for cracks, and the foundation itself. You can expect our free foundation inspection to last between half and hour and one hour, although the duration depends on the style of your foundation, and other aspects of your property, too.
What Happens After the Inspection
When you choose to enlist the services of Granite Foundation Repair, you won’t be pressured towards foundation repair your home doesn’t require. In the case that the issues your home is facing aren’t foundation-related, we’ll promptly inform you of the true nature of the problems your house faces.
Once we’ve successfully conducted a free foundation inspection, we’ll provide you with a comprehensive foundation report, in order to give you a complete overview of the status of your home’s foundation.
Our foundation repair company will clearly inform you of any foundation problems that we notice, and we’ll help you create a plan of action for having your foundation repair completed.
If an engineer’s report is necessary for your foundation, we’ll be happy to provide a certified local engineer to provide a report for you. Of course, you’ll also be free to provide your own engineer’s report.
